After Alexander's death, Egypt was ruled by _____. Antipater Ptolemy Seleucus Alexander II

The correct answer is Ptolemy, he was one of the generals in Alexander's army and was the one who gained control over Egypt after the ending of Alexander's reign (due to his death).
